In Spain, the aviation security market is governed by various government policies and regulations to ensure the safety and security of air travel. The Spanish Aviation Safety and Security Agency (AESA) is responsible for overseeing and regulating security measures in the aviation sector, in accordance with European Union regulations. This includes implementing security protocols, conducting regular inspections, and monitoring compliance with international standards. Additionally, Spain has adopted measures such as advanced passenger screening, baggage security checks, and stringent access control at airports to prevent potential security threats. The government works closely with airlines, airport authorities, and security agencies to mitigate risks and enhance security measures in the aviation industry, in line with global aviation security standards.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
